Medium: Painting Influences/Attributions: Rembrandt and Raphaelle Peale after Charles Willson Peale Description: Bust-length portrait shows John Jay: man with gray, receding hair and blue eyes. He wears gray coat and waistcoat with white stock and ruff. Image is shown against greenish-brown background.
